What does Mosasaurus mean?

Lizard of the Meuse River

Name Roots

"Mosa"

Latin name for the Meuse River in the Netherlands, where the first skull was found

"saurus"

lizard, from Ancient Greek 'sauros'

Fun Facts

  • ✓Mosasaurus had a second set of teeth on the bones in the roof of its mouth called pterygoid teeth, so anything it bit was gripped from two directions at once with no hope of wiggling free.
  • ✓The famous 1778 skull from Maastricht was seized by Napoleon's army in 1795 when France invaded the Netherlands, and it was shipped to Paris where it remains in the Natural History Museum to this day.
  • ✓Scientists studying skin impressions from mosasaur relatives found evidence of small, diamond-shaped scales and possibly a shark-like tail fin, meaning Mosasaurus looked far more like a sea monster than a giant swimming lizard.
  • ✓Mosasaurus was not a dinosaur at all but was actually more closely related to modern Komodo dragons and monitor lizards than to any dinosaur, making it a giant sea-going lizard that evolved flippers from walking legs over millions of years.
  • ✓At the time of its discovery in the late 1700s, the Maastricht skull was so bizarre and unlike any living animal that it genuinely shook the scientific world and helped Georges Cuvier build his revolutionary argument that species could go completely extinct, an idea that was deeply controversial at the time.
